Langan, Ille-et-Vilaine

Langan (French pronunciation: [lɑ̃ɡɑ̃]; Breton: Langan) is a commune in the Ille-et-Vilaine department of Brittany in north-western France.

Inhabitants of Langan are called in French Langanais.
